Quick German Pork Stir-Fry with Noodles

A delightful and speedy stir-fry featuring tender pork, colorful vegetables, and hearty noodles, perfect for a kid-friendly lunch.

Ingredients

  • 300g pork tenderloin, thinly sliced
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 2 cups mixed bell peppers, julienned
  • 1 medium carrot, julienned
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on oyster sauce
  • 200g egg noodles
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• Chopped spring onions for garnish

Instructions

  1. 1

    Cook the egg noodles according to the package instructions, then drain and set aside.

  2. 2

    In a large skillet or wok,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at.

  3. 3

    Add the sliced pork tenderloin and stir-fry for about 5 minutes until browned and cooked through.

  4. 4

    Add the julienned bell peppers, carrot, and minced garlic to the skillet and cook for another 3-4 minutes until the vegetables are just tender.

  5. 5

    Stir in the soy sauce and oyster sauce, mixing well to combine all ingredients. Season with salt and pepper to taste.

  6. 6

    Add the cooked noodles to the skillet, tossing everything together until well combined and heated through, about 2 minutes.

  7. 7

    Serve hot, garnished with chopped spring onions.
